emwin之小键盘制作
@2019-01-29
【小记】
小键盘的BUTTON控件由WINDOW控件组织,只需将所用BUTTON控件禁止聚焦即可。
小键盘的BUTTON控件由FRAMEWIN控件组织,将所用BUTTON控件禁止聚焦则无法实现。
【解决办法】
控件聚焦可方便实现键值输入,既然无法实现聚焦,那使用函数 WM_SendMessage() 即可,发送的数据由回调函数的形参接收
【参考】
emWin 2天速成实例教程005_控件聚焦和用户消息的使用方法
emwin之小键盘制作的更多相关文章
- WinForm数字小键盘/WPF数字小键盘
		模仿原本的WinForm触摸屏小键盘制作WPF触摸屏小键盘 原WinForm触摸屏小键盘样式(WinForm采用Krypton系列控件)如下图: Designer代码如下: // // BtnNum1 ... 
- 教你写一个Android可快速复用的小键盘输入控件
		引子 在Android项目开发中特别是一些稍大型的项目,面对需求文档的时候你经常会发现很多地方用到了同样的组件,但是又略有不同.比如这个: 右边是一个小键盘输入板,左边当焦点不同的时候分别用右边的小键 ... 
- 【cocos2d-js 3.0】制作2048
		2048:在一个4X4的方阵中,玩家需要滑动上面的数字,如果俩个数字相邻并且相等,则相加,需要达到2048,方可胜利. 因为在浏览器操作,所以此例的操作方法为:键盘上的w,s,a,d代表上下左右,也可 ... 
- 【专题教程第8期】基于emWin模拟器的USB BULK上位机开发,仅需C即可,简单易实现
		说明:1.如果你会emWin话的,就可以轻松制作上位机.做些通信和控制类上位机,比使用C#之类的方便程度一点不差,而且你仅会C语言就可以.2.并且成功将emWin人性化,可以做些Windows系统上的 ... 
- 【安富莱专题教程第1期】基于STM32的硬件RGB888接口实现emWin的快速刷新方案,32位色或24
		说明:1. 首先感谢ST终于推出了ARGB格式的emWin库,可谓千呼万唤始出来,使用STM32的硬件RGB888接口刷新图片慢的问题终于得到解决.2. 这个问题由来已久,是之前为我们的STM32-V ... 
- PS如何制作超酷3D字效果
		效果图.jpg (24.94 KB) 2008-4-4 21:46 1.打开PS 执行文件-新建-新建550X400像素空白文档 1.jpg (36.69 KB) 2008-4-4 21:46 2.输 ... 
- C#简单游戏外挂制作(以Warcraft Ⅲ为例)
		网上有很多外挂制作的教程,大多是讲针对大型网络游戏的,主要包含一些抓包.反汇编.C++的知识综合.事实也如此,常见的外挂都是使用VC++写的,从来没有过C#或者其他.NET语言编写的外挂. 作为微软. ... 
- 【AR实验室】ARToolKit之制作自己的Marker/NFT
		0x00 - 前言 看过example后,就会想自己动动手,这里改改那里修修.我们先试着添加自己喜欢的marker/nft进行识别. 比如我做了一个法拉利的marker: 还有网上找了一个法拉利log ... 
- Unity3d学习 制作地形
		这周学习了如何在unity中制作地形,就是在一个Terrain的对象上盖几座小山,在山底种几棵树,那就讲一下如何完成上述内容. 1.在新键得项目的游戏的Hierarchy目录中新键一个Terrain对 ... 
随机推荐
- 用WSDL4J解析types标签中的内容
			WSDL4J是一种用来解析WSDL文本的常用工具. 但网络上用WSDL4J来解析wsdl文档complexType标签中内容的问题一大堆也没有有效的解决方法.今天在我“遍历”wsdl4j的api文档和 ... 
- CRM系统(第三部分)
			阅读目录 1.销售与客户的表结构 2.公共客户池 3.确认跟进 4.我的客户 5.code 1.销售与客户的表结构 1.公共客户与我的客户 ---公共客户(公共资源) 1.没有报名 2.3天没有跟 ... 
- Linux 典型应用之缓存服务
			memcached 安装和简单使用 yum install memcached 启动 -d 表示以守护进程的方式启动 memcached -d 安装telnet 它可以检测某个端口是否是通的,可以发送 ... 
- OpenStack 与 Rancher
			OpenStack 与 Rancher 融合的新玩法 - Rancher - SegmentFault 思否https://segmentfault.com/a/1190000007965378 Op ... 
- Docker常规防止容器自动退出
			[root@server-crm /]# docker attach songheng [root@fc0a891e1861 /]# cat /bin/auto_service.sh #!/bin/s ... 
- MYSQL mydumper & myloader
			第三方逻辑备份工具myduper和myloader | xiaoyu的数据库小窝-技术交流http://www.dbaxiaoyu.com/archives/1643 myloader原理0 - ze ... 
- tomcat7 server.xml max thread
			java - Tomcat - maxThreads vs maxConnections - Stack Overflowhttps://stackoverflow.com/questions/246 ... 
- 使用PL/SQL连接Oracle时报错ORA-12541: TNS: 无监听程序
			因公司需求,安装oracle数据库,oracle数据库用账号密码可以登录,然后在pl/sql里面不能登录,显示无监听程序. 这就说明可能有些服务没有启动,开始运行services.msc ,进入后寻找 ... 
- servlet中将值以json格式传入
			详细连接https://blog.csdn.net/e_wsq/article/details/71038270$('#but_json_json').click(function(){ }; $.a ... 
- mybatis逆向工程,实现join多表查询,避免多表相同字段名的陷阱
			 mybatis逆向工程,实现join多表查询,避免多表相同字段名的陷阱  前言:使用 mybatis generator 生成表格对应的pojo.dao.mapper,以及对应的example的 ... 
